From what I have read, iridium plugs will give a much longer service life, but this does not necessarily mean they give better performance that you will notice. If your current plugs are worn, then any correctly fitted and gapped plug will perform better. Always make sure you torque the plugs correctly as this seals the plug and aligns the electrode to the correct position.
